On Sat, Aug 21, 2004 at 08:19:58PM +0300, Juan Fernandez wrote:
> I use RH on many machines.yum updates only thr rpms,what if I want to
> recieve and install not only rpms I mean patches and stuff ,what i need to
> do?

Yum only works with rpms.  It is strongly recommened that you use rpm
to keep your system up to date.  If you start installing software
"manually" via "configure; make; make install" or other ways (I'm not
sure what you mean by "patches and stuff") it's very easy to lose
track of what's going on and build up cruft.

You might think to yourself: there should be some system for tracking
all that stuff so you DON'T lose track.  There is such a system: use
rpms via yum :)
